Insectropolis, The Bugseum of New Jersey

Museum
Toms River , NJ
Insectropolis, The Bugseum of New Jersey, offers engaging and educational experiences focused on the world of insects and arthropods. This unique museum combines fun and learning, making it a great resource for homeschoolers. The museum provides various programs that cover general topics and concepts related to insects, which can be used as an introduction or an addition to a classroom curriculum. With interactive displays and hands-on activities like 'Bug University,' it promotes learning in a fun, informal setting. Insectropolis is an excellent educational destination for group school visits and homeschool families wanting to enrich their knowledge of entomology.
